PayPal Ventures backs payments platform Klearly in $14m series A

Klearly, an Amsterdam-based payments platform for restaurants, bars, and clubs, has raised €12 million (US$14 million) in a series A round led by PayPal Ventures.

The company integrates its system with existing point-of-sale (POS) hardware to support high-volume service in the hospitality sector.

Other investors in the round include Italian Founders Fund, Global PayTech Ventures, Antler Elevate, and Shapers.

Klearly’s total funding now stands at €20 million (US$23.3 million).

Funds from the round will be used to boost go-to-market efforts in Italy, grow its partner network, and invest in product development and team expansion.
